Homeguard FC 2 - 2 Dom Doyle Rangers
MOM - Liam Moore
Goals - Thomas Smith, Cameron Barnes
In our fourth and final friendly before the season starts, we was handed a big problem before kick-off with Liam Moore producing a chip with that much gravy on it, the Cat got injured and was unable to play... Which resulted in our versatile back-up, Billy Jackson, to take over the paws and do a shift in the sticks.
Nevertheless, Homeguard started strongly and the midfield trio provided plenty going forward... In a game which had no feeling of a friendly whatsoever, the firey start from the Homeguard led to them going a goal up, some superb play between Scott Percival, Liam Moore and Thomas Smith in the build-up, Liam Moore then slotted Thomas through down the right where he smashed home past the keeper.
The game was then seen out to half-time where a lot of fresh faces were introduced. Dom Doyle managed to pull a goal back, before a couple of superb saves from Billy Jackson, they added a second from a free-kick.
An bad-injury to captain Scott and a couple more changes, Homeguard managed to get back on top and created several chances before a brilliant ball from Connor Matthews over the top to the fisherman, Cam Barnes, who slipped it over the keeper and slotted home into an empty net to make it 2-2!
The homeguard had more chances afterwards to get the game won but unfortunately fell short, and finished pre-season unbeaten. Some great performances all over with Cam Barnes and James Taylor putting very good shifts in at the back.
3 wins out of 4 games with 18 goals scored and 5 goals conceded. The Homeguard begin their campaign away to the Buxton Inn on Blocksages this Sunday. Get down and support the lads!
